Took our time choosing our flavours from the great selection — at $7 for a double scoop we didn’t want to make a poor choice and asked to sample flavours. This was met by sighing and snapping from the staff member serving us. I was apologetic and friendly about our requests but she remained extremely rude. The gelato itself was quite good but nowhere near good enough to be worth tolerating such a terrible attitude from the server. We will not be visiting again.

This is apparently the only ice cream place in Ponsonby, and they make Italian-style gelato and sorbet. They have some excellent, imaginative flavours, and they use costly ingredients like liqueurs. The staff are friendly and helpful and graciously allow you to try as many flavours as you like. There are only two problems: the gelato’s and sorbets lack smoothness and can be icy, and the prices are probably the highest in Auckland, (apart from Movenpick) at $6.50 for a double scoop.
